#F3C3CA Color
#F3C3CA is rgb(243, 195, 202) in RGB, hsl(351, 67%, 86%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 20%, 17%, 5%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Baby Pink (#F4C2C2),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.85.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F3C3CA Channel Values
How #F3C3CA bre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 243 · G 195 · B 202 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 351° · S 67% · L 86%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 351° · S 20% · V 95%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 20% · Y 17% · K 5%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.56:1 vs white · 13.47: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F3C3CA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F3C3CA?
#F3C3CA is a lightest red — rgb(243, 195, 202) in RGB and hsl(351, 67%, 86%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Baby Pink (#F4C2C2),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.85.
What is the RGB value of #F3C3CA?
#F3C3CA is rgb(243, 195, 202) — red 243, green 195, and blue 202 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F3C3CA?
#F3C3CA conver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 20%, 17%, 5%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F3C3CA be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F3C3CA scores 1.56:1 against white and 13.47: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F3C3CA as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F3C3CA is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is pink (#FFC0CB) at a CIE76 distance of 6.05,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
